    [News] AOC announces 4-sided 'frameless' Q2781PQ monitor

    http://hexus.net/tech/news/monitors/...781pq-monitor/

    We've seen plenty of zero bezel or similarly described monitors with a chunky bezel at the bottom, which is then used for controls and speakers etc. Today AOC announced its 4-sided frameless Q2781PQ monitor with an ultra slim design, stylish asymmetric stand, and 'frameless' design of minimal bezels around all four sides. Its frameless nature is quantified as a difficult-to-believe "2mm of casing" on the official product page.

    You may have already deduced from the name that the AOC Q2781PQ monitor is a 27-incher. That panel is of the AH-IPS type offering wide viewing angles and full sRGB colour coverage. A Quad HD resolution of 2560 x 1440 pixels is on offer here providing quite a bit more detail than the market leading Full HD screens, or 4x the resolution of a regular HD screen. Key monitor specifications are listed below for your immediate digestion.
    • Panel: AH-IPS
    • Viewable Image: 27-inch Diagonal, 16:9
    • Resolution: 2560 x 1440 @60Hz
    • Scanning Frequency: Horizontal: 30K~83KHz, Vertical: 50~76Hz
    • Response Time: 5ms
    • Colour Depth: 16.7M
    • Contrast Ratio: 50M:1 (dynamic)
    • Brightness: 350cd/m2
    • Viewing Angle: Horizontal: 178 Degrees (CR>10)Vertical: 178 Degrees (CR>10
    • Connections: 1x VGA, 1x DP, 2x HDMI
